It would be nice to be able to select multiple links at the same time in the browser, and be able to perform the same operation on all of them, at the same time, as you can perform on a single link right now. The uses of this would be (among others): - Easier downloading off of ftp (and some http) sites - Easier opening of a lot of links in new windows
